On June 30, 2021, the FBI Seattle Office with assistance from the DEA Seattle Office and the Seattle Police Department arrested 12 individuals who were members of a large-scale drug-trafficking organization with ties to Mexico. Cresencio Moreno Aguirre is wanted for his alleged involvement in this drug-trafficking organization.
Cresencio Moreno Aguirre has ties to, or may visit, the Des Moines, Federal Way, and Kent, Washington, areas and Mexico.
